Where does one start when talking about Bali?  There is just so much to say about the place.  It really is a tropical paradise.  Unlike many parts of the world, the people do not put on traditional dress and shows just to get the tourist to part with their dollars.  No, Bali is a place where people are wearing traditional dress. day in, day out, because that is what they wear.  They have not embraced the western fashions and styles that 'globalisation' brings.  

Bali remains a real tropical paradise - a place where local people lead a simple life. A place where you can find genuine peace and comfort.  

 

Put any fears and inhibitions aside, Bali is the place to head to if you want to relax and have a fun time in a genuine and authentic holiday location.  In Bali, what you see is what you get.  Sure, there are bars and restaurants aimed at the tourist trade, but that is one small part of what this wonderful place has to offer. Bali is not renowned for its fantastic night life.  You go there because the locals are really nice people, the culture is rewarding, the beaches are bliss and the weather is what you seek.  Bali is a cheap place to holiday and there are good shopping opportunities.  

Bali is an ideal holiday destination for everyone.  Families, couples, singles, groups, gays and lesbians will all find something for themselves in Bali.  

A note of caution: Please remember that drugs are illegal in Bali and the death sentence is available to the courts when sentencing  anyone caught in possession of drugs. 

Things to do in Bali

  • Get down to the beach and lay on the sunbed under your parasol.  If you are gay then you might want to check out Petitenget Beach, which seems to be popular with gay men in particular. 
  • Go diving with Bali Scuba.  
  • Take the family (or your better half) to the Bali Waterbom Park and Spa, with water slides, massage, cafes and parks.
  • Spend the day doing off-road motorcycling, which can be organised through a local travel agent.  
  • Go parasailing, snorkelling, diving or walking along the beach.  There are also trips on glass bottomed boats where you can view the coral and tropical fish.  All of these excursions can be booked locally in Bali.
